What is CVE-2024-6711?

The Event Tickets with Ticket Scanner WordPress plugin prior to version 2.3.8 contains a vulnerability due to insufficient sanitization and escaping of certain parameters. This oversight permits users with admin privileges to exploit the flaw and execute Cross-Site Scripting attacks. By manipulating input fields, attackers can inject malicious scripts, compromising the integrity of the website and potentially leading to data theft or session hijacking.

Affected Version(s)

Event Tickets with Ticket Scanner 0 < 2.3.8
